Hiya, I'm having real trouble today after taking delivery of my new car. I can't seem to access comand online via my iPhone 5s. I am reading conflicting reports that the system doesn't even support iPhone others say it does. How do you hook up the phone so you actually are able to use the screen for emails, texts and also surfing the internet.

I'm a bit annoyed the car came with the old style iPhone cable. Also a little concerned that I have paid for a system that doesn't seem to work.

You will not get album artwork through Bluetooth, you only get this when it is hard wired through the media interface kit. With the 5s you will need the 30 pin to lightening converter. Only buy a genuine one of these converters from apple otherwise it will not work properly (cheap non eom do not transfer the audio)

The internet can only be accessed when the phone is set to personal hotspot (took me a while to figure that out as well!)

For texts, you cannot read existing texts on the phone however you can set it up to display new text messages that arrive whilst the phone is connected. On your phone, go to, settings, Bluetooth, press the i next to the MB Bluetooth device, then turn on "show notifications".
